Decoding the Mystery: The Unknown Bitcoin Whale
Imagine a silent giant in the ocean depths – that’s essentially what a crypto whale is in the digital finance world. These are individuals or entities holding vast amounts of cryptocurrency, capable of making significant waves in the market with their transactions. In this case, the spotlight is on an ‘unknown wallet,’ adding an extra layer of intrigue. But what does ‘unknown’ really mean?
- Anonymity in Blockchain: Cryptocurrency transactions are pseudonymous, not anonymous. While transactions are recorded on the public ledger, the real-world identities behind wallet addresses are often masked. ‘Unknown wallet’ simply means the entity controlling this particular Bitcoin address hasn’t been publicly identified or linked to a known individual or institution.

Whale Alert: Your Crypto Transaction Tracker
The news of this large BTC transaction comes courtesy of Whale Alert, a crucial service in the cryptocurrency space. But what exactly does Whale Alert do, and why is it so important for crypto enthusiasts?
- Transaction Monitoring: Whale Alert is a sophisticated transaction tracking system that monitors major blockchain networks, including Bitcoin, Ethereum, and others. It detects and reports large and significant cryptocurrency transactions as they occur.
- Transparency and Insights: By publicly reporting these large transactions, Whale Alert provides transparency into the movement of substantial crypto assets. This information can be invaluable for traders, analysts, and anyone interested in understanding market dynamics.
- Market Sentiment Indicator: Sudden spikes in whale activity, as tracked by Whale Alert, can sometimes be interpreted as indicators of changing market sentiment. Large exchange inflows might suggest selling pressure, while outflows could hint at accumulation. However, it’s crucial to analyze these events in context and avoid making hasty decisions based solely on whale alerts.
The Million-Dollar Question: Market Impact of Large Bitcoin Transfers
Whenever a Bitcoin whale makes a move, the crypto market tends to pay attention. But does a 2,899 BTC transfer to Bybit automatically translate to market upheaval? Let’s consider the potential implications:
Potential Impact | Description | Likelihood |
---|---|---|
Increased Selling Pressure | If the whale intends to sell the Bitcoin on Bybit, it could increase the supply on the exchange, potentially leading to downward pressure on the price. | Possible, but not guaranteed. The whale might be using Bybit for other purposes besides selling. |
Trading Activity Spike | Large transfers often attract attention and can increase trading volume and volatility on the exchange and potentially across the broader market. | Likely. Whale movements are often correlated with increased market activity. |
No Immediate Impact | The whale might be simply repositioning funds for trading, staking, or other reasons without immediate selling intentions. In this case, the market impact could be minimal in the short term. | Also possible. Whale actions are not always directly tied to immediate market reactions. |
